MACOMB, IL -- Hanson Field's grass playing surface has been replaced with a premium state-of-the-art synthetic surface that will provide 12-month usage opportunities for intercollegiate athletics programs, intramural sports programs, University Bands and other student activities. The project, supported by the students and by the University administration, was passed by the Board of Trustees March 25, 2011, and received final approval from the Illinois Board of Higher Education at its April meeting.
The gates to Hanson Field at Western Illinois University will officially re-open for the WIU Leathernecks' first home football game in 2011 against Jacksonville (FL) Saturday, Sept. 10. More info. is available at http://www.wiu.edu/news/newsrelease.php?release_id=9034
